Thread Kritik und Meinungen zu Datenbankdesign
(15 answers)
Opened by Peddn at 2008-08-19 14:41
Ich hätte Die Struktur etwas komplizierter gemacht, damit das erweiterbar bleibt, und keine Daten doppelt vorhanden sein müßen:
Tabellen: Fächer: Name, Beschreibung, eindeutiger_Schlüssel Lehrer: Name, Nachname, Hauptfach(Fach_Schlüssel), Nebenfach1(Fach_Schlüssel), Nebenfach2(Fach_Schlüssel), eindeutiger_Schlüssel (können noch weiter interessante Daten rein wie Anschrift usw.) (Lehrer haben meist ein Hauptfach und zwei Nebenfächer, in denen sie Unterrichten dürfen) Schüler: Name, Nachname, eindeutiger_Schlüssel (Kann man noch vieles Interessante dazu schreiben) Schülerfächer: Schüler_Schlüssel, Fach_Schlüssel, Kommentar (Kommentare sind für Lehrer sicher Interessant :P ) Räume: Raumnummer, Kommentar, eindeutiger_Schlüssel (Bei Hausaufgaben wäre der Raum ja "zu Hause" ;) ) Unterricht (Tests): Von, Bis, Raum_Schlüssel, Fach_schlüssel, Type, eindeutiger_Schlüssel (Type ist sowas wie: Klausur, Test, Prüfung, Refarat, Hausaufgaben, etc.) Noten: Lehrer_Schlüssl, Schüler_Schlüssel, Unterrichts_Schlüssel, Note, Kommentar |